Petite French Bisque Bebe E.J. by Emile Jumeau in Lovely Early Costume

Description
11" (28 cm.) Bisque socket head, large blue glass paperweight inset eyes, thick dark eyeliner, painted lashes, brushstroked brows, rose-blushed eyeshadow, accented nostrils, closed mouth with outlined lips, pierced ears, blonde mohair wig over cork pate, French composition and wooden fully-jointed body with straight wrists, wearing aqua silk dress with lace trim, undergarments, socks, leather shoes. Condition: generally excellent. Marks: Depose E. 3 J. (and artist checkmarks) Jumeau Medaille d'Or Paris (body). Comments: Emile Jumeau, circa 1884. Value Points: gorgeous splendid eyes and rich painting of features, original Jumeau wig, original body and body finish.
